The main obstacle to the serial production of Tu-214 at the Kazan Aviation Plant (KAZ) is the lack of sufficient experience among engineers. This was reported by the Technosphere Russia publication.
In 2024, KAZ recruited almost 2,000 new employees, but this did not solve the personnel problem.
Plus, the main obstacle is that Kazan does not yet have experience in assembling a large number of modern passenger aircraft. That is, money cannot always solve any problem.
Since 2011, the plant has produced an average of 1-2 aircraft per year, during which time everything has been formed and sharpened for such volumes.
And now we also need to "reflash" our heads - serial production of a large aircraft requires a modern assembly line, the availability of constant stocks of components for at least several machines, and the availability of a serious system of work with personnel.
Meanwhile, at the Kazan Aviation Plant in June 2025, the next two aircraft after RA-64536 are already in aggregate assembly and "80% of rolled metal for the Tu-214 program is already in warehouses".
